Strain Overview
Type: Sativa-Dominant Hybrid
Breeder: Bodhi Seeds (Originally)
Lineage: Metal Haze (Dutch Flowers Cut) x Cinderella 99 (C99)
Market Status: The "Cult Classic"; Iron Cindy is not a strain you find in every dispensary, but it is a name spoken with reverence in breeding circles. Created by the legendary Bodhi Seeds, it was designed to solve a specific problem: How do you get the electric, psychedelic high of a classic 1970s Haze without waiting 16 weeks for it to flower? By crossing the rare "Metal Haze" cut with the lightning-fast Cinderella 99, Bodhi created a plant that delivers a soaring, racy Sativa high in a manageable timeframe. It is widely considered one of the best "Haze shortcuts" ever bred.

History and Lineage: Taming the Metal
This strain is a collision of two very different eras of breeding.
The Mother (Metal Haze): A rare clone from the Dutch Flowers crew. It is a specific phenotype of Haze known for its "Metallic" terpene profile—a sharp, tinny, almost chemical smell—and its devastatingly trippy high. However, it was a nightmare to grow, stretching forever and taking months to finish.
The Father (Cinderella 99): The "Holy Grail" of indoor Sativas. Created by Mr. Soul (Brothers Grimm), C99 is famous for producing a soaring, clear Sativa high but flowering in just 8 weeks.
The Synthesis: By crossing these two, Bodhi created Iron Cindy. The C99 tamed the wild growth structure of the Metal Haze, reducing the flowering time significantly while preserving that rare, electric "Metal" high that Haze lovers crave.
Terpene Profile: Pineapples and Pennies
The aroma of Iron Cindy is aggressive. It lacks the soft, bakery notes of modern cookies strains. It is sharp and piercing.
Dominant Terpenes
Terpinolene (The Haze): The dominant note. It provides a complex herbal, floral, and citrus aroma that smells like turpentine or paint thinner (in a good way).
Ocimene (The Sweet): Adds a layer of tropical sweetness, specifically pineapple and mango, inherited from the C99.
Pinene (The Sharpness): Contributes to the metallic/pine scent that gives the strain its name.
Limonene (The Citrus): A background of sour lemon.
Flavor Notes:
The Aroma: It smells of copper coins, pineapple syrup, ammonia, and haze. It is a very distinct "electric" smell.
The Smoke: Tart and spicy. It tastes of sour fruit, metal, and incense.

Growing Iron Cindy: The Fast Haze
For a plant with such a soaring high, Iron Cindy is surprisingly manageable in the grow room.
Growth Structure
The Stretch: It is a Stretcher. Even with the C99 influence, the Haze genetics want to grow tall. Expect it to double or triple in size when flipped to flower.
The Time: This is the magic. It finishes flowering in 9 to 10 weeks (63–70 days). This is incredibly fast for a plant that smokes like a 14-week Haze.
The Yield: Moderate to High. It produces long, spear-shaped colas that are fox-tailed (spiraling structure).
The Smell: It is low-odor during veg but becomes pungent in late flower. The smell is sharp and chemical, so it cuts through carbon filters easily.
The Feeding: It prefers light feeding. Heavy nitrogen will cause it to leaf out and stretch even more.
Grower’s Tip: Iron Cindy thrives in a SCROG (Screen of Green). You need to control the height. Top the plant early and weave the branches through a net to create a wide canopy. This maximizes light to the lower bud sites and prevents the plant from hitting your grow light.
